Here is my RRA Elite CAR in it's current configuration. I am considering dropping the four-rail forearm for a four-rail gas block, using the stanard handguard and not VFG. I have a Surefire G2 mounted on the side and I would switch that out for a pistol light on the gas block. I like the looks and function of this setup except for the weight. It has an HBAR barrel so it is pretty heavy and all the accessories make the rifle front heavy. (the bipod is only for range use and is a QD so I don't keep that on there all the time.

Here's pics of my latest SPR build:
Mega Machineshop stripped upper and lower receivers
RRA lpk
BCM milspec stock assembly
Magpul ACS stock(just added)
Mega billet CH
ERGO Suregrip
G&R Tactical M16 BCG
DDM49.0 FF rail
DD QD sling mount
Stock A2 sling(for now)
DD Lo-Pro gas block
Saber Defense 18" 410SS fluted midlength, midweight 1/8 5.56 NATO SPR barrel
PWS556 comp/hider
Millett DMS-1 1-4 scope
LaRue SPR mount
It took a couple of months and still need a few goodies...
